M I S S I O N + P H I L O S O P H Y

My approach to patient care is based on several principles:

Empowerment
I want to make sure that the patient has a thorough understanding of the problem and all the options – including their advantages and disadvantages. Knowledge is power. I want each patient to feel comfortable making decisions about their care based on a good understanding of their problem rather than being told what to do.

Team Work
The patient is a whole person with complex situations (work, family etc.) and I try to take the whole person and their environment into account instead of looking at the patient as a body part to be treated (the femur fracture in room 232). I also try to include family, primary care and other members of a treatment team. Open communication with other members of the health care team (therapists, other MDs, nurses etc) is standard procedure for me.

Honesty
I am not in the business of selling surgeries or services. I will never make a medical decision because it makes good business sense.
